In Vitro Propagation of Ficus Benjamina by Shoot Tip Culture



Abstract
The shoots of Ficus benjamina were cultured on the basal medium containing MS macroelements, Nitsch & Nitsch microelements and MS vitamins. Cytokinin, auxin, sucrose, adenine¡¤SO©þ and NaH©üPO©þ¡¤H©üO were supplemented on the medium to micropropagate Ficus benjamina. Shoot multiplication was favorable on the media supplemented with 0.5-2.0 §·/L BA or 0.01-0.05 §·/L TDZ. The best shoot multiplication was obtained on the medium with 1.0 §·/L BA and 0.1 §·/L IAA, and shoot multiplication was more enhanced on the media containing BA and IAA in combination than those with BA alone. But the formation of callus was stimulated as the concentration of IAA increased. TDZ was not effective on shoot multiplication and shoots were rooted when TDZ was supplemented with IAA. The formation of callus was inhibited and shoots were multiplicated favorably on the media with 10-20 g/L sucrose, although callus formation was enhanced and shoot multiplication was decreased on the media containing more than 25 g/L sucrose. Shoot multiplication was inhibited by the addition of BA and adenine¡¤SO©þ, but it was increased by the addition of 0.01 §·/L TDZ and 40-80 §·/L adenine¡¤SO©þ. The combined additions of NaH©üPO©þ¡¤H©üO and BA or TDZ inhibited shoot multiplication, and increased callus formation.
